Output 32327461bb6015c43bb584f6bc3ee802e36dee464feac9666d6daef3d9c47a4e:0

value
629296
script pubkey
OP_0 OP_PUSHBYTES_20 50ec18d23e82f57be0747deb3f95634468129288
address
bc1q2rkp3537st6hhcr50h4nl9trg35p9y5g9uld9d
transaction
32327461bb6015c43bb584f6bc3ee802e36dee464feac9666d6daef3d9c47a4e
spent
true